Selecting the Right Helmet: Choosing the right helmet for high-speed scooter rides is critical. Not all helmets are created equal, and different types are designed for specific activities. Here’s what to look for when selecting a helmet for high-speed scooting:

  1. Safety Standards: Ensure that the helmet complies with safety standards like DOT (Department of Transportation) in the United States, ECE 22.05 in Europe, or equivalent standards in your region. These standards guarantee a minimum level of protection and quality.
  2. Full-Face vs. Open-Face: Full-face helmets provide the best protection by covering the entire head, including the face and jaw. They are the preferred choice for high-speed scooter rides. Open-face helmets are more comfortable in hot weather but offer less protection.
  3. Fit and Comfort: A well-fitting helmet is crucial for safety. It should be snug but not too tight, with padding that ensures a secure and comfortable fit. Make sure the helmet stays in place even during high-speed rides.
  4. Aerodynamics: High-speed scooters can create wind resistance, affecting your helmet’s stability. Look for a helmet with good aerodynamics to minimize wind noise and buffeting.
  5. Ventilation: Riding at high speeds can generate heat inside the helmet. Helmets with adequate ventilation are essential for comfort and preventing visor fogging.
  6. Visor and Shield: Opt for a clear, anti-scratch visor or shield helmet. Some helmets also offer sun visors or photochromic shields, which adapt to changing light conditions.
  7. Weight: A lighter helmet is generally more comfortable for extended rides. However, ensure that the helmet maintains adequate protection despite its weight.
  8. Style and Visibility: While safety should be your top concern, you can still find a helmet that suits your style. Choose a high-visibility design and consider adding reflective stickers or accessories to enhance your visibility on the road.

When it comes to protective gear, the right helmet is the most important investment you can make. Choose a helmet that meets safety standards, fits well, and is designed for high-speed riding. Remember that your helmet should be replaced after any significant impact, even if it appears undamaged, to ensure your continued safety on the road.
